Internet Fraud Increases In 2008 The 2008 Annual Report submitted by the Internet Crime Complaint Center (IC3), stated that online crime hit a record high in the year of 2008. There was a 33.1% increase over the previous year in 2007. The dollars lossed amounted to $265 million, with 275,284 complaints being filed. “While the [...]
